Abstract :
With the increasing amount and extensive usage of 3D models in many areas, there is a demanding need for developing 3D models retrieval systems. Because of the importance of appearance properties in content-based 3D model retrieval system, the paper presents a 3D model classification method based on color information. Firstly, the system architecture is introduced. Next, the proposed method that adopts Hopfield neural network to analyze the color features of 3D models is presented. Experimental results of classifying 3D VRML model using the proposed method are then analyzed and have shown the effectiveness of our method.
